Frequently Asked Joint Venture Structuring & Syndication Questions

Handle structures Joint Venture Structuring & Syndication mandates for family enterprises, private capital, and institutions operating through the UAE, engineered for governance certainty and capital protection.

Engage at the point of serious commercial intent, before term sheets are locked. At that stage we control jurisdiction, vehicle selection, capital stack, and decision rights before they become constraints. Entering later usually means negotiating from a compromised structural position. We design the framework so negotiations execute within it.

We anchor structures in the UAE, leveraging onshore, DIFC, and ADGM regimes as required. Where assets or investors sit abroad, we coordinate with holding or feeder jurisdictions that align with tax, regulatory, and enforcement objectives. The choice is driven by control, recognition, and execution, not preference. Each mandate receives a defined jurisdictional map.

We design governance with real decision pathways, not equalized stalemates. This includes calibrated veto rights, quorum mechanics, reserved matters, and escalation ladders. Where appropriate, we embed deadlock resolution, buy-sell mechanisms, or independent decision triggers. The board receives tools to decide, not reasons to stall.

Minority positions can be structured with strong information rights, reserved matters, and vetoes over fundamental changes. We embed anti-dilution, pre-emption, and distribution protections where appropriate. Tag-along, co-sale, and exit alignment mechanisms are documented for enforceability. The goal is influence and protection without paralyzing the platform.

We model cash flows and capital events before drafting, then hard-code the waterfall into the agreements. Preferred returns, catch-ups, promotes, and carried interest are defined in measurable, testable terms. This eliminates ambiguity when distributions begin or when exits occur. Every stakeholder knows their sequence and conditions.

Default scenarios are designed at inception with clear consequences and remedies. We specify dilution formulas, forced transfers, loss of rights, and step-in options for other investors or lenders. This prevents funding gaps from becoming governance crises. The structure disciplines capital behavior without destabilizing the platform.
